U.S. Services Sector Stalls While Inflation Quickens
The large U.S. services sector stalled in September, while price pressures intensified likely due to tariffs. The ISM Services Index slid two full points to 50.0, suggesting the sector came to a standstill last month. Business activity contracted slightly and for the first time since the 2020 shutdowns. New orders came to a virtual halt. With less business, staffing levels shrank for a fourth straight month, now joining the steady downward slide in the manufacturing sector, according to purchasing managers.
